Getting u008 and w094 BMS errors sporadically while driving. 119K miles and 6 years old this month.

u008 "Acceleration and top speed reduced. Performance may be restored on next client"
w094 "Power reduced. Service is required"

Some folks reported last year that Tesla declined to cover the contactors under the 8 year warranty with about an equal number stating that Tesla did cover the contactors outside the 4 year / 50K with no ESA.
 
I have seen that the contactors are part of the battery pack. If this is true, it shoudl be covered under the battery pack 8 year warranty.

The contactors are internal battery pack components.
 
Wikrem says his was eventually covered. The battery has an 8 year warranty. I'd have them in small claims court, or arbitration if you didn't opt out of arbitration, if they did not eventually cover this. Perhaps they are just trying to see if one objects strongly enough, like insurance companies frequently do.

I agree. I had my contactors both go bad last May, and no issues replacing them under warranty, once I convinced the SA that Teslafi and my CAN bus reader did not cause the problem.
